
Veteran Nigerian actress, Damilola Adegbite, has explained to single people how they can find love.
According to the movie actress, single people need to go outside and ‘tough grass’.
Speaking specifically to single women, Adegbite mentioned that if they decide never to go outside their apartment, they might not meet their partner, as their potential life partner wouldn’t climb the windows of their homes to find them.

She encouraged single ladies to actively go out, engage with the world, and position themselves where they can naturally connect with people.

The actress said, ‘’The man you are praying for is probably not in your living room. He is not magically going to appear in your house. So, if you are serious about finding love, you have to occasionally go to where human beings are. Go to the movies, go to a lounge, go to a stage play, take a walk.
Imagine if you had not spent this much time in your comfortable room, just maybe you would be cuddled up with somebody right now.”

She added, ‘’Even if you don’t meet a man, at least you will see something other than a house/office”
‘’Single ladies. Please go outside today. Your husband will not climb up your window. You are not Rapunzel. Oh, and when you go out, please stop rushing to get back home. Stay outside,” she said.

Damilola Adegbite is a Nigerian actress, model, and television personality. She played Telema Duke in the soap opera Tinsel and Kemi Williams in the movie Flower Girl. She won Best Actress in a TV Series at the 2011 Nigeria Entertainment Awards.
